“He’s 6 foot 2 and weighs 150 tops, but he’s constantly eating. He can clear a buffet table and be looking for more. That’s how I got so fat. He ate all the food, and I gained all the weight.”
So says his wife. She’s built of loose parts, like sand bags and tires heaped in a sack. She’s jolly to strangers and especially children, but she smells like a bakery and her teeth sweat with hunger. He shops for her groceries three times a day.
